Exam results

Key stage 2 (end of primary school)

Measure 2022/23 2023/24 2024/25
Pupils at the end of key stage 2 29 29 29
Met the expected standard in reading, writing and maths 62% 66% 66%
Reached the higher standard in reading, writing and maths 10% 0% 10%
Expected standard in reading 76% 76% 83%
Expected standard in maths 72% 76% 76%
Expected standard in grammar, punctuation and spelling 62% 76% 72%
Average scaled score in reading 105.0 105.0 108.0
Average scaled score in maths 104.0 103.0 106.0
Reading progress +0.10 - -
Writing progress +1.60 - -
Maths progress +0.60 - -

Progress measures ended nationally after the 2022/23 school year, when the key stage 1 assessments they were based on were stopped. Blank progress figures in later years are not missing school data.

How Clarendon Primary School compares

Clarendon Primary School ranked 115th of 205 primary schools in Surrey for KS2 results in 2024/25. Its KS2 result was higher than 55% of England primary schools that published results in 2024/25. Its absence rate was lower than 59% of England schools in 2024/25.

School KS2 RWM (2024/25) Absence FSM (6 years) Pupils Distance
This school 66% 5.1% 30.9% 254
St Michael Catholic Primary School & Nursery 87% 3.4% 11.5% 482 0.5 miles
Ashford Park Primary School 54% 6% 24.9% 645 0.6 miles
The Echelford Primary School 74% 4.7% 11.2% 612 0.9 miles
Ashford CofE Primary School 48% 6.3% 17.8% 378 0.9 miles
Stanwell Fields CofE Primary School 55% 6.6% 33.6% 437 1.3 miles

Results reflect each school's cohort as much as its teaching, and free school meals share is context, not a judgement. Small gaps between neighbouring schools are rarely meaningful on their own.
